Rappelling Certification Class – True Adventure Sports – 8-hour class
This class covers rappelling basics indoor and basics outdoor. The basics indoor class teaches you about rappelling safety/rappelling gear and its application, rappelling knots and application, and rigging points needed for rappelling. The basics outdoor class reviews safety procedures, knots, gear, and rigging points; then you learn how to safely rappel and do several rappels before returning to the store for the rappelling test and knot exam. Total indoor and outdoor cost $145/person. (3-person minimum) Meet at T.A.S. Training Center Note: You will receive a class 1 rappelling card upon successful completion of this class and exams.
Advanced Rappelling Class- True Adventure Sports – 8-hour class
This class reviews rappelling basics then teaches advanced rappelling. Learn special rigging, mechanical advantage, ascending and rope walking, alternate rappel devices, changeovers, advanced knots, safety procedures, special gear, and backup belaying. You will also do several rappels and a change over before returning to the store for the rappelling test and knot exam. (3-person minimum) Meet at T.A.S. Training Center $125/person Note: You will receive a class 2 rappelling card upon successful completion of this class and exams.
Rescue Rappelling Class- True Adventure Sports – 8-hour class
This class reviews advanced rappelling then teaches you rescue rappelling. Learn rescue rigging, rescue hauls, rescue rappel devices, rescue knots, safety procedures and protocols, rescue gear, and emergency belaying. You will also do several rappels, emergency changeovers, and staged rescues before returning to the store for the rappelling test and knot exam. (3-person minimum) Meet at T.A.S. Training Center $145/person

Multi-Pitch Lead Climbing Class 9-hours
This class will review basic, lead and trad climbing while teaching you the method of leading routs longer than a standard rout. You will learn how to safely pitch off and belay other climbers to your position for continued climbing. You will learn advanced anchors, knots, and rigging for multi-pitch belaying and climbing. You will also learn multi-pitch rappelling for long descents with shorter ropes. This class will require several climbs.
Rescue Climbing Class 12-hours
This class will review climbing basics, lead, trad, and multi-pitch climbing while teaching you the required safety procedures of rescue climbing. Learn rescue rigging, rescue hauls, rescue rappel, rescue knots, safety procedures, and emergency belaying. You will learn the rigging points needed and what can be used for rigging. Learn special rigging with mechanical advantage, advanced knots, special gear, lowering or hauling loads, and backup or emergency belaying. This class will require practical training. Meet at True Adventure Sports $225 personal gear and previous experience belaying & climbing required.
